Abstract

Organizational culture has a very important role in improving the quality of the organization. If the role of culture can function properly, it can be expected that organizational performance will increase. The purpose of this research article was to understand and describe the role of the principal in the process of forming organizational culture in Madrasah Aliyah Negeri 3 Malang. This research uses a qualitative approach through a case study design using a phenomenological approach. Data collection techniques were carried out by: in-depth interviews, participant observation, and documentation studies. The informant's sampling technique used purposive sampling. Data analysis was carried out by means of: data reduction, data presentation, and drawing conclusions. Meanwhile, checking the validity of the data is carried out using the following criteria: credibility, dependability, and confirmability. The results showed that: First, the leader factor has an important role in the process of forming organizational culture. Second, the process of forming organizational culture occurs through several stages, namely: the adaptation stage, the pattern search stage, the system building stage, and the stage for forming organizational culture as self-identity. The results of this study are expected to be useful for the development of organizational culture theory and also the development of Islamic educational institutions, especially in the development of organizational culture.
